A 7-bit identifier associated with an XGATE channel. In S12XE designs valid Channel IDs range
from $0D to $78.
A priority ranging from 1 to 7 which is associated with an XGATE channel. The priority level of
an XGATE channel is selected in the S12X_INT module.
A register bank consists of registers R1-R7, CCR and the PC. Each interrupt level is associated with
one register bank.
An S12X_CPU interrupt that is triggered by a code sequence running on the XGATE module.
Special XGATE channel that is not associated with any peripheral service request. A Software
Channel is triggered by its Software Trigger Bit which is implemented in the XGATE module.
A set of hardware flip-flops that can be exclusively set by either the S12X_CPU or the XGATE.

A code sequence which is executed by the XGATE’s RISC core after receiving an XGATE request.
A special mode in which the XGATE’s RISC core is halted for debug purposes. This mode enables
